Snoring can destroy sleep quality—for both the snorer and their partner. According to the American Academy of Sleep Medicine, about 45% of adults snore occasionally, and 25% snore regularly. Snoring isn’t just a nuisance. It may signal underlying issues like sleep apnea, poor posture, or nasal obstruction. Fortunately, anti-snore pillows are an easy, affordable fix. These sleep-enhancing pillows support the head and neck in a way that opens airways and minimizes vibrations in the throat.

Eco-anxiety refers to the chronic fear of environmental doom, stemming from concerns about climate change and ecological disasters. While it's not a clinical diagnosis, its effects are profound, especially among teenagers. A 2021 Lancet study revealed that nearly 60% of young people globally are extremely worried about climate change, with many feeling helpless and angry.
